Modular Customized Laboratory Workstation
XtalPi is committed to promoting the intelligent and digital transformation in the fields of life sciences and new materials. In 2022, this artificial intelligence technology company purchasedOver a hundred ABB GoFa collaborative robots, building automated workstations in its Shanghai and Shenzhen laboratories. In August 2023, XtalPi launched its new brand "XtalCraft," aiming to make automated equipment a powerful aid for researchers.XtalPi Partners with ABB Robotics to Automate Synthesis and Crystallization Processes Required for New Drug and New Material R&D in its Target Industries Using the GoFa™ Collaborative Robot.

Automated laboratory workstations can be customized according to requirements, using different module combinations to complete various experimental steps. The ABB GoFa collaborative robot is capable of handling repetitive operational tasks and more.7*24 Hours of Non-Stop Operation, helping to accelerate the progress of experiments. The high-quality, large-scale data generated by automated experimental equipment will enable"Design-Make-Test-Analyze"The R&D cycle is faster and more efficient, becoming a solid foundation for promoting high-quality scientific development driven by artificial intelligence.

XtalPi Introduces Multi-Functional GoFa Collaborative RobotFlexibilizationLaboratory workstations include:Preparation Station、Dilution Filtration Station、Reaction Station、UPLCTest Station、Glove Box、Satellite WarehouseAndAutonomous Mobile Cart, enabling laboratory R&D to advance towards a faster and more efficient new platform.

Collaborative Robots Tackle Complex Experimental Tasks
Laboratory automation workstations can perform up toHundreds ofDifferent experiments. ABB's GoFa collaborative robot can work in a series of challenging environments, including performing complex tasks in glove boxes under anhydrous and anaerobic conditions, completing...Opening the lid, placing, pipetting, sampling, filtering, diluting, magnetic stirring, rapid sampling, UPLC testingDifferent processes, minimizing the need for manual supervision. Different workstations can be equipped withGoFa Collaborative Robot's Autonomous Mobile RobotPerform in series, autonomously complete sample transfer tasks, improve efficiency while further reducing costs.

Robots Boost More Efficient Central Storage
Central Storage Satellite WarehouseDesigned to be compact and concise, it serves as a central repository for laboratory reagents and samples, offering a smaller footprint while providing more storage positions. Equipped with a GoFa collaborative robot and four rotary columns, it maximizes space utilization, enabling the satellite storage to achieve...Fully Traceable Digital Reagent ManagementAndHigher Inbound and Outbound Efficiency。
